Breaking: Ikeja Gas Leakage Brought Under Control

Femi Ashekun/

The gas leakage which triggered widespread panic in parts of Ikeja, Lagos, this morning, has reportedly been brought under control with residents advised to go about their daily routine.

However, traffic diversion around the areas is still in force as law enforcement agents remain active at the scene of the gas leakage

The areas affected by the leakage include Computer Village, Underbridge Awolowo Way, and Oba Akran axis, Anifowose Street, and Medical Road.

The spokesperson for NEMA (South West), Ibrahim Farinloye, had earlier issued a warning to residents against using anything inflammable.
